Overview Welluse 3.35gm Syrup
Lactulose 3.35gm syrup, a hyperosmotic laxative, treats constipation by drawing fluid into the bowel, softening stool for easier passage. It's also indicated for hepatic encephalopathy, a liver disorder marked by cognitive impairment, tremors, and altered consciousness. This syrup may be consumed with or without food, always as directed by your physician. For optimal results, maintain a consistent daily schedule. Dosage adjustments may be necessary based on efficacy. Never exceed the prescribed amount, and avoid doubling doses if a dose is missed; the medication's effect may take up to two days to manifest. Consult your doctor if constipation persists beyond three days. Common, usually transient, side effects include nausea and vomiting. Serious side effects such as severe diarrhea and electrolyte imbalances necessitate immediate medical attention. Inform your physician of any pre-existing conditions, such as diabetes or lactose intolerance, before commencing treatment. Long-term use might necessitate periodic blood tests to monitor electrolyte levels (potassium, sodium, etc.). Avoid concurrent use with other laxatives, and consult your doctor regarding use during pregnancy or breastfeeding.

How Welluse 3.35gm Syrup works:
Osmotic action, facilitated by Welluse 3.35gm Syrup, softens stool by increasing intestinal water content, thus easing bowel movements.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holSAFE
Welluse 3.35gm Syrup may be taken with alcohol without adverse reactions.
Preg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Welluse 3.35gm Syrup during pregnancy is typically de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or no negative consequences for fetal development; nevertheless, research involving human subjects is scarce.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Breastfeeding mothers can likely use Welluse 3.35gm Syrup safely. Available human data indicates minimal risk to the infant.
DrivingSAFE
Driving ability is typically unaffected by Welluse 3.35gm Syrup.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Welluse 3.35gm Syrup in patients with kidney disease appears to pose minimal risk. Preliminary findings indicate dose modification may not be necessary; however, physician consultation is recommended.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Welluse 3.35gm Syrup in patients with hepatic impairment appears to pose minimal risk. Current evidence indicates dose modification may not be necessary, however, physician consultation is recommended.
